520 _aAbstract: The aim of this study is to determine weather bioplastics can be a sustainable replacement for conventional plastics. In determining if bioplastics can be an environmentally sustainable alternative for conventional plastics, both plastics will be tested in terms of their functionality, durability, and cost-effectiveness to find out if there is a significant difference in their characteristics. The study make use of comparative research design to make an in-depth comparison between conventional plastics and bioplastics as well as experimental research design to determine the characteristics specifically in their functionality, durability, and cost-effectiveness. In testing the characteristics in terms of functionality, durability, and cost-effectiveness, a criteria was used in order to determine id both plastics are functional, durable, and cost-effective. A Shore-A Durometer is also used in testing the durability of the plastics. There is no significant difference between characteristics of bioplastics and conventional plastics. The initial results of this study can be used to promote environmental sustainability by proving that bioplastics can be a suitable replacement for conventional plastics and by sharing an infographic about bioplastics.
